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
50947809 94687125 8445293
734 914850647
734 914850647
38202941 532304 12415670 53
All about undefined
Interested in learning more?
734 914850647
38202941 532304 12415670 53
See more
4560062 64224 7671483
39785 826734 2021257
See more
8966023211 46
0782385105 310 230194849 7220713160
See more